Abstract
												We have studied the density functional theory of epitaxially strained ABO3 (Aâ¯=â¯La, Y, Sc, Bâ¯=â¯Al, Ga) films on SrTiO3 (001) crystals with SrO- and TiO-terminations to investigate polar catastrophe induced by the epitaxial thin film growth. Interfacial polar nature of the strained films depends on the type of cations. While lanthanum based perovskite films produces polarity based on the ionic nature of interfacial atoms, the smaller cations show rather opposite polarities arising from progressive ferroelectric structural distortion acting opposite to the polar nature of cation ions.
